“My Love Affair with Zambia” is a tale about Sandy’s life as a young newlywed in Zambia in the 1970’s and revisiting the country 45 years later.  It’s about her remarkable friendship with the powerful Wina family when she worked for Arthur Wina, a freedom fighter for Independence.  
It’s also about the launch of her Dignity Zambia charity in Australia and formation of a plan to build the Arthur Wina Memorial Hospital in a place with  no power, no running water and no roads. This initiative has saved the lives of so many birthing mothers and babies and not one mother has been lost to date, with over 3,000 babies safely born.

Sandy Clark, a local author originally from South Australia, has been living in Airlie Beach since 2019.   She is a Freelance Journalist, Speaker and a Volunteer who has supported and fundraised for vulnerable people since volunteering in Adelaide for Global Teen Challenge in the mid 1990’s.  Teen Challenge, founded in USA in 1960, provides rehabilitation services to those struggling with addiction. It was founded by Reverend David Wilkerson, author of world bestseller "The Cross and the Switchblade”. 

She recently spent thirteen months fundraising for Tiny Homes Project, in our local community, for local not-for-profit charity Whitsunday Housing Co. Limited.  She gathered together a team of volunteers and raised funds through corporate donations, sponsorships, grants, events, auctions, raffles and aligning with major local events, to build four tiny homes for homeless women 55 years and over.  The charity is ready to go and awaiting WRC development approval to commence the build. 

Sandy is promoting the sale of her first book, a Memoir, “My Love Affair with Zambia” during Whitsunday Writers Festival 2024. This book was launched at Government House in Zambia in 2015 by her friend of 45 years, the Hon Inonge Wina, the first female Vice President of Zambia.  Limited copies of the book are available. Production of the book was through crowdfunding and 1,200 copies were sold and the entire funds contributed to the build of a maternity hospital in one of the most impoverished villages in the world, Nalolo, the home of the Vice President and her late husband and Sandy’s boss, Hon Arthur Wina.  Her second book, also a Memoir, “Anyone Can Become a Princess” will be available to locals early in 2025.
